Seems like you're offering a lot of service, (work), for a really great price... you'll probably get a lot of customers but you're going to work yourself to death...
Maybe bump your prices up at least another $5.00 each? Maybe $10.00?
Or reduce the number of services but offer them as an up-sell?
For example, instead of this package for $30.00
Hand wash
Hand wax
Interior cleaning
-- Vacuum carpets
-- Shampoo floor mats (soak in dish soap and pressure wash with hot water)
-- Wipe down interior surfaces to remove dust / dirt
-- Wipe down seats
-- Vacuum crevices (I don't go into the cracks with q-tips)
-- Wipe down all glass / mirrors with a clay-lube-concentration of dp rinseless wash & gloss (I honestly find that it works better than windex)
Apply tire dressing
Apply armor all to exterior trim / plastic surfaces
Offer everything above
except the hand wax for $30.00 then offer claying and hand waxing for another $20.00 (Or $40.00 and $60.00 for trucks).
Show them a bar of detailing clay, explain how it works and educate them that by claying the wax can now reach the paint where it can better bond and besides looking like brand new the protection will last longer and thus protect longer.
Anytime you get a single customer, offer to put them on a monthly maintenance program where you will come by and wash and wax the car for a set price so that their car always looks like brand new. Once you've done the initial cleaning, especially the wheels, claying the paint and then waxing the paint, all future wash and wax jobs will be fast and easy if done on a regular basis.
Some people that use their car for their business might go for a once a week wash and wax, like real-estate people. Others might go for bi-monthly an others might go for once a month.
Be sure to stress that car washes will often times do more harm than good by instilling swirls and removing wax protection.
Make sure you have business cards with a way to reach you and tell them that you're looking for more customers and tell them if they're happy with your work, that you would appreciate any referrals and you'll do just as good a job for their friends as you've done for them.
